General McCaffrey rips Donald Trump a new one

Dear Palmer Report readers, we all understand the difficult era we're heading into. Major media outlets are caving to Trump already. Even the internet itself and publishing platforms may be at risk. But Palmer Report is nonetheless going to lead the fight. We're funding our 2025 operating expenses now, so we can keep publishing no matter what happens. I'm asking you to contribute if you can, because the stakes are just so high. You can donate here.

Donald Trump just keeps finding ways to sink lower. With his reelection prospects fading and the nation on the brink of total chaos, Trump is now resorting to making threats so violent, Twitter had to step in and hide it from the timeline.

Trump continues to offend everyone’s sense of decency, and that includes retired military General Barry McCaffrey, who has simply had enough of Trump’s antics:

.

Dear Palmer Report readers, we all understand the difficult era we're heading into. Major media outlets are caving to Trump already. Even the internet itself and publishing platforms may be at risk. But Palmer Report is nonetheless going to lead the fight. We're funding our 2025 operating expenses now, so we can keep publishing no matter what happens. I'm asking you to contribute if you can, because the stakes are just so high. You can donate here.